Rosita Sands promoted to interim dean for the School of Fine and Performing Arts

By Blaise Mesa, Managing Editor

The college announced Music Department Chair Rosita Sands has been named interim dean for School of Fine and Performing Arts, according to a June 20 email sent to faculty and staff from President and CEO Kwang-Wu Kim.

Sands will replace Onye Ozuzu, who accepted a position at the College of the Arts at University of Florida, Gainesville, last month, as reported May 30 by The Chronicle.

In her 18 years at Columbia, Sands has been an associate director of the Center for Black Music Research and taught in the Music Department. She also worked as the associate chair and interim chair of the Music Department until being promoted to chair in 2016, according to the email.

Sands will begin July 1, and serve for two years while a nationwide search for a new dean continues.
